💡 Pro Tips for Business Prompts
Add your industry context. A prompt asking for a competitive analysis works ten times better when you specify your market — "Indian B2B SaaS targeting SMBs" gives far sharper results than "technology company".
Ask for structured output. Add "format your response as a table" or "use bullet points with subheadings" to get output you can paste directly into a presentation or report.
Use Advanced prompts for board-level work. The Intermediate and Advanced prompts are built for stakeholder presentations and investor-facing documents — not just internal brainstorming.
Chain prompts together. Start with the SWOT analysis prompt, then feed that output into the strategic planning prompt. Chaining creates richer, more coherent results.

Top 3 Critical Risks — Executive Summary Risk 1: RBI Regulatory Non-Compliance (Score: 20/25)
The RBI's Payment Aggregator guidelines (March 2020, updated 2023) require PA license approval before processing third-party merchant payments. Operating in a grey zone during the license application period (typically 8-14 months) exposes the business to shutdown orders. Mitigation: Partner with an existing licensed PA (Razorpay, Cashfree) for the first 12 months while pursuing independent licensing. Contingency: Restructure as a payment gateway rather than aggregator if PA license is delayed beyond Month 8.
Risk 2: UPI Infrastructure Downtime (Score: 16/25)
NPCI's UPI infrastructure recorded 4 significant outages in 2024-25 averaging 47 minutes each, during which transaction failure rates exceeded 90%. For a payments app, this creates direct revenue loss and churn risk. Mitigation: Implement graceful failure UI with retry logic, queue failed transactions, and offer fallback to IMPS for high-value transfers above ₹10,000. All failed transactions are queued and auto-retried within 3 minutes of UPI restoration, with real-time status updates sent to users via SMS.

AI can produce a strong structural draft — market analysis, business model, go-to-market, and financial projections with placeholders. What it cannot do is validate your assumptions against real market data or replace the judgment that comes from industry experience. Use the AI draft as a framework, then fill in real numbers, real competitor research, and your genuine view of the opportunity.

How do I write an investor pitch that gets meetings in India?▼
Indian investors at seed and Series A want to see: a large and specific market opportunity in India, evidence of early traction or customer validation, and a founder who understands their market deeply. Use AI to structure the narrative and sharpen the problem statement. Never use AI-generated market size numbers without verifying them against IBEF, NASSCOM, or sector-specific research reports.
Can AI help with OKRs and goal setting?▼
Yes — AI is effective at translating business goals into measurable key results, identifying leading vs lagging indicators, and spotting OKRs that are too vague or unachievable. Provide your business context and ask AI to generate 3 objectives with 3 key results each. Then critically review each key result: is it measurable? Can you actually track it?
